Maintaining and Replacing the Steering Rack on Your 1992 Mitsubishi Pajero
The 1992 Mitsubishi Pajero is a reliable, enduring vehicle known for its rugged capability and off-road prowess. Like any vehicle of its age, it requires regular maintenance to keep running smoothly. One crucial part of this maintenance involves the steering rack. If your 1992 Mitsubishi Pajero is fitted with a steering rack, it's essential to understand its role and how to care for it. Proper maintenance of the steering rack will ensure a smooth driving experience and extend the lifespan of your vehicle.
The steering rack is an integral component of your vehicle's steering system, especially if your Pajero is equipped with power-assisted steering, which many models from that year are. Its primary function is to convert the rotational motion of the steering wheel into the linear motion needed to turn the wheels. This component plays a pivotal role in the handling and safety of your vehicle.
Over time, wear and tear can lead to issues such as leaks, uneven tyre wear, or a loose steering feel. These signs often indicate that your steering rack may need some attention. Regularly inspecting this part of your vehicle can prevent costly repairs down the line.
- Check for Leaks: Hydraulic fluid leaking from your steering system can gradually deteriorate the steering rack. Regularly checking for wet spots under your vehicle can help catch leaks early.
- Listen for Unusual Noises: Grinding or knocking sounds when turning the wheel can indicate problems. Immediate attention can prevent minor issues from escalating.
- Monitor Tyre Wear: Uneven wear might signify alignment issues often linked to the steering mechanism. Ensuring regular alignment checks can prevent this.
If you identify or suspect a problem, you may need to consider a replacement if the damage is extensive. For replacement, here's a general guide to assist you through the process:
- Source a Suitable Replacement: It's crucial to obtain the correct steering rack for your specific Pajero model. Check specifications carefully before purchase.
- Prepare Your Vehicle: Secure your vehicle safely on jack stands and remove the necessary components obstructing access to the steering rack, usually the front wheels, and sometimes, parts of the suspension.
- Remove the Old Rack: Disconnect the steering column linkage and power steering lines. Carefully unbolt and remove the old rack.
- Install the New Rack: Position the new steering rack in place. Reattach the power steering lines and the steering linkage, ensuring all bolts are secured to the manufacturer's specifications.
- Alignment and Testing: Once fitted, a wheel alignment is necessary to ensure correct tracking and handling. After alignment, a road test will confirm the improvement in steering response.
